Hamamelis
The American Illustrated Medical Dictionary · 1913 · p. 12
(ham-am-e’lis) (Gr. dua like + μῆλον apple-tree]. A genus of hamame' ceo us trees and shrubs. The leaves of H. virgin'ica, or witch hazel, are styptic, sedative, and vulnerary, and are used in internal hemorrhages and threatened abortion, and locally in inflamed conditions. Dose, 1-60 min. (0.066-4 c.c.).
